Attention Deficit Hyperactivity Disorder (ADHD) is a common neurodevelopmental condition that affects children and adults worldwide. While stimulant medications like methylphenidate and amphetamines are first-line treatments, healthcare providers often consider off-label options for various reasons, including side effect profiles and individual patient needs. Clonidine, originally developed as an antihypertensive agent, has gained recognition for its off-label use in managing ADHD symptoms.
What is Clonidine?
Clonidine is an alpha-2 adrenergic agonist that works by decreasing sympathetic nerve impulses, leading to a reduction in blood pressure. Its sedative and calming effects have made it useful in treating conditions beyond hypertension, including ADHD. Clonidine can be administered orally or via transdermal patches, offering flexible options for patients.
Indications for Use of Clonidine in ADHD
Clonidine is primarily used off-label for managing specific symptoms of ADHD, particularly in cases where other medications are ineffective or cause adverse effects. Its indications include:
- Reducing hyperactivity and impulsivity
- Managing sleep disturbances associated with ADHD
- Addressing aggression and behavioral dysregulation
- Providing an alternative for patients intolerant to stimulant medications
Other Off-label ADHD Treatments
Beyond clonidine, several other medications are used off-label to treat ADHD symptoms, often tailored to individual patient profiles. These include:
- Guanfacine: An alpha-2 adrenergic agonist similar to clonidine, approved for ADHD in some countries, but often used off-label elsewhere.
- Antidepressants: Such as bupropion and tricyclic antidepressants, which may help manage symptoms in certain cases.
- Antipsychotics: Used cautiously for behavioral issues when other treatments are insufficient.
- Modafinil: Occasionally considered for excessive daytime sleepiness and attention issues, though evidence is limited.
Considerations and Precautions
When using clonidine or other off-label treatments for ADHD, healthcare providers must consider potential side effects, including sedation, hypotension, and withdrawal symptoms. Close monitoring and individualized treatment plans are essential to ensure safety and efficacy. Off-label use should always be guided by a qualified healthcare professional, considering the latest clinical evidence and patient-specific factors.
